AC Milan held by Torino

Adil Rami scores a second-half equaliser as AC Milan draw 1-1 with Torino in Serie A.

AC Milan have extended their unbeaten Serie A run to three games with a 1-1 draw at home to Torino.

Milan got off to a swift start and could have gone ahead after just two minutes, but Giampaolo Pazzini's effort was tipped just over the bar after he was played in by Robinho.

Torino started to get on top of the game and after 18 minutes they had their reward. Ciro Immobile was sent through, and he got the better of Daniele Bonera far too easily, curling the ball into the opposite corner.

Daniele Padelli was then called into action as Milan almost struck an instant equaliser. Pazzini reacted quickly to a deflection to volley on goal, but the goalkeeper turned his effort wide.

Torino should have doubled their lead before the break, but somehow Alexander Farnerud headed over having been set up on the break by Alessio Cerci.

Milan regrouped at the break and came out for the second half with a much better tempo. Adil Rami drove forward with purpose and was fortunate when his shot was deflected past Padelli for the equaliser.

The Rossoneri had the ball in the net again, but Robinho was offside from Kaka's pass before curling in. There was also a late free kick from Cerci that narrowly missed the target, as both sides had to settle for a draw.
